Our services come with guarantees that cannot be excluded under the Australian Consumer Law. If there is a major failure with the service, you may be entitled to a refund or to cancel. If the failure is not major, you are entitled to have the problem fixed within a reasonable time, and if that is not done, to a refund of the unused portion. Nothing in this policy limits those rights.
